Taco Bell is known for its many delicious, iconic creations—from the Crunchwrap Supreme to Nacho Fries and the Mexican ...
Taco Bell is teaming up with a beloved chain for a new, limited-edition sweet treat (via Nation’s Restaurant News). The 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results